Transaction 110d051704686b568994ac04f4ffb861a12145534065e7ebcdc03958e12d031c

1 Input
2 Outputs
  • 110d051704686b568994ac04f4ffb861a12145534065e7ebcdc03958e12d031c:0
  • value  35000000
    address  35oALxmkwF35ARHzxV7LwZndMEPZkExqBQ
  • 110d051704686b568994ac04f4ffb861a12145534065e7ebcdc03958e12d031c:1
  • value  19263802112
    address  163uC3czaJT3VXFry4cA6EVZLeG5zTUxgA